#10e2c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10e2c9 is composed of 6.3% red, 88.6%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 172.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#10e2c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#00c593.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#10e2c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10e2c9 has RGB values of R:16, G:226,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1106633.
| Hex triplet | 10e2c9 | #10e2c9 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 16, 226, 201 | rgb(16,226,201) |
| RGB Percent | 6.3, 88.6, 78.8 | rgb(6.3%,88.6%,78.8%) |
| CMYK | 93, 0, 11, 11 | |
| HSL | 172.9°, 86.8, 47.5 | hsl(172.9,86.8%,47.5%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 172.9°, 92.9, 88.6 | |
| Web Safe | 00cccc | #00cccc |
| CIE-LAB | 81.135, -50.509, -0.571 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 37.949, 58.716, 64.588 |
| xyY | 0.235, 0.364, 58.716 |
| CIE-LCH | 81.135, 50.512, 180.648 |
| CIE-LUV | 81.135, -64.75, 7.055 |
| Hunter-Lab | 76.626, -45.694, 3.663 |
| Binary | 00010000, 11100010, 11001001 |

Shades and Tints of #10e2c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000605 is the darkest color, while #f3fefd is the lightest one.
